Full Title | Introduction to American Politics in Global Perspective |
Description | Politics and basic political concepts as applied to the American political system. American political system as a constitutional democracy viewed in historical and comparative perspective and within context of the global system. When taken with Political Science 102 will satisfy graduation requirement in American Institutions. |
